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

  • Target pests and spectrum: If your main concern is mites, choose products that list spider mites among their targets and ensure coverage for other pests that often accompany mite outbreaks, like aphids or whiteflies.
  • Mode of action: Contact sprays provide immediate knockdown, while systemic or preventative products offer lasting protection. For indoor plants, balance immediate control with longer-term protection to minimize repeated applications.
  • Plant safety and residue: Look for formulations labeled safe for use on edible crops if you have herbs or edible plants. Consider odor, residue, and ease of indoor use to maintain a comfortable living space.
  • Application frequency: Some products provide extended protection for weeks, reducing the frequency of applications. Review label intervals to plan your care schedule.
  • Environmental considerations: Choose eco-friendly or OMRI-listed options when possible if you pursue organic gardening practices or want to minimize chemical exposure indoors.
  • Compatibility: If you already use predatory mites or other biological controls, select products that won’t harm beneficial insects or disrupt integrated pest management programs.

In practice, many indoor gardeners use a combination approach: a broad-spectrum spray for initial knockdown, followed by a systemic or preventive spray to reduce reinfestation, and, when practical, supportive measures such as humidity control and proper pruning to reduce pest hotspots.
